454) mentioned One hundred Acres of Land) by Virtue of a Commission from Benjamin Tasker Esq.r his said Lordships Agent and Receiver General 6 Sides Rich.d Dorsey Recorded June 15.th 1748 Ex.d Maryland fs This Indenture made the 18.th day of June Anno Domini One Thousand Seven hundred forty and Eight Between William Cavenough of S.t Marys County Gent Grandson and Heir at Law to George Thompson Gent deceased late of the af.d County of the one part and James Smith of Trinity Mannor in the County af.d of the other part Witnesseth that the said William Cavenough for and in Consideration of the sum of the sum of Forty pounds Sterling Money by the said James by the said James Smith to him the said William Cavenough in hand paid the Receipt thereof he the said William Cavenough doth acknowledge and himself therewith Contented and paid hath Given Granted Bargained & Sold & by these presents doth Grant Bargain and Sell unto him the said James Smith his Heirs and Assigns for Ever all his the said William Cavenough Right Title and Interest in and unto Certain Tracts of Land lying on the Eastern side of Chesepeak Bay called or known by the name of Thompsons Islands Being all the Island or Broken Lands or Hammucks of Wood Lands lying in the Marshes Lying on the Eastern side of Chesepeak Bay Between the Straits of the said Bay and Transquaking Bay of and the middle Straits of the said Bays Running by a Parcell of Islands called Kedgers Islands Excepting the Islands of Thomas Courtney and Thomas Tayler on the South & East with Kedgers Islands & the Eastern Bay Containing by Estimation five hundred Acres more or less as by Patent bearing date August the Twenty third Sixteen hundred Seventy (Two) |
